Add data structure for page_owner filtering functionality and create debugfs directory for filter controls. This adds: - struct page_owner_filter with compact and nid fields - Static owner_filter instance initialized with default values - page_owner_filter debugfs directory The filter infrastructure will be used to add compact mode and NUMA node filtering capabilities in subsequent commits. The filter allows users to focus on pages from a specific NUMA node, which is useful for NUMA-aware memory allocation analysis and debugging. Setting nid to -1 disables filtering (default behavior).
